Chemical & Physical Properties

[ Density]:
1.4±0.1 g/cm3

[ Boiling Point ]:
419.6±18.0 °C at 760 mmHg

[ Melting Point ]:
211-213 °C(lit.)

[ Molecular Formula ]:
C9H7NO2

[ Molecular Weight ]:
161.157

[ Flash Point ]:
207.6±21.2 °C

[ Exact Mass ]:
161.047684

[ PSA ]:
53.09000

[ LogP ]:
1.82

[ Vapour Pressure ]:
0.0±1.0 mmHg at 25°C

[ Index of Refraction ]:
1.726

[ Storage condition ]:
−20°C
